Also some claim that Kari-Kalan means a yaman like man sitting on top of an elephant, emphasizing how vigorous he was in war (Kalan means yaman). Only after reading the book I googled and figured out that it is true that he faced a lot of conspiracies trying to snatch his kingdom from him, there were numerous murder attempts on him- one of them even burnt his leg and so he is Kari-kalan (one with a black/burnt leg).

His time is some 1000 years before the most well known Chozhas Raja Rajan and Rajendran so the history doesn’t have enough evidences from the past and may be that is why we didn’t read much about him in our history books. I always knew that Karikala Chozhan was an important personality in history but I had no clue that he has been so self made and magnificent.
